Next Secretary General will be Polish or Norwegian

Brussels, 27/04/2009 (Agence Europe) - The Council of Europe Committee of Ministers, meeting at delegate (ambassador: Ed) level, considered the candidacies of Belgian Luc Van den Brande, President of the Committee of the Regions (EPP-ED), Hungarian Mathias Eorsi, Member of the Parliamentary Assembly (Liberal), Pole Wlodzimierz Cimoszewicz, former Foreign Minister, Justice Minister and Prime Minister (Socialist), and Norwegian Thorbjorn Jagland, former Prime Minster and Foreign Minister (Labour). On the basis of criteria of integrity, competence and geographical spread of posts, and also on qualifications and experience in government office as recommended in the Juncker report, the ambassadors selected the candidacies of Messrs Cimoszewicz and Jagland. After consultation with the Parliamentary Assembly within the framework of the Joint Committee, these names will be submitted to the Committee of Ministers due to meet in Madrid on 12 May. Once approved by ministers, the two candidacies will be put to the Assembly which will then elect the new Secretary General at its next plenary session, which will take place, in principle, on Wednesday 24 June.

On Monday at the opening of the session, the Assembly decided to hold an emergency debate on Wednesday 29 April after the procedure was challenged, in particular by Van den Brande. Depending on the outcome of this debate, the Assembly could ask the Committee of Ministers to put forward a larger number of candidates. (O.J./transl.rt)
